https://i.ancii.com/rodesad/
rodesad rodesad
"我在一个ArrayList中连续插入1千万条数据,结果耗时不一样,分别是 2346 797 没搞明白 ". 我看了一眼,就知道这小伙底盘不稳。"你加个 -XX:+PrintGCDetails -XX:+PrintGCDate
我们首先了解一下JVM内存管理的机制,然后再解释每个参数代表的含义。“在JVM中堆之外的内存称为非堆内存”。可以看出JVM主要管理两种类型的内存:堆和非堆。简单来说堆就是Java代码可及的内存,是留给开发人员使用的;非堆就是JVM留给自己用的,默认空余堆内
InstallingtheJDK. $sudoapt-getupdate. $sudoapt-getinstallsun-java6-jdk. 最后设置JAVA环境。$sudoupdate-alternatives--configjava. $sudoup
Dalvik和标准Java虚拟机之间的主要差别?Dalvik和Java之间的另外一大区别就是运行环境——Dalvik经过优化,允许在有限的内存中同时运行多个虚拟机的实例,并且每一个 Dalvik应用作为一个独立的Linux进程执行。虚拟机很小,使用的空间也
专注于编程、互联网动态。最终将总结的技术、心得、经验享给大家,这里不只限于技术!还有职场心得、生活感悟、以及面经。来历本文来自于一次和群里猿友的交流,具体的情况且听LZ慢慢道来。玩好JDK 在详细讲解JDK之前,LZ首先要强调下,本文的内容,都是LZ个人的
Java虚拟机最多支持多少个线程?跟虚拟机开发商有关么?还有其他的因素吗?这取决于你使用的CPU,操作系统,其他进程正在做的事情,你使用的Java的版本,还有其他的因素。我曾经见过一台Windows服务器在宕机之前有超过6500个线程。一旦一台机器上有差不
Spark 作为一个基于内存的分布式计算引擎,其内存管理模块在整个系统中扮演着非常重要的角色。理解 Spark 内存管理的基本原理,有助于更好地开发 Spark 应用程序和进行性能调优。本文旨在梳理出 Spark 内存管理的脉络,抛砖引玉,引出读者对这个话
JVM = 类加载器 + 执行引擎 + 运行时数据区域。下面这幅图展示了一个典型的JVM所具备的关键内部组件。多线程处理”或“自由线程处理”指的是一个程序同时执行多个操作线程的能力。虽然多线程处理是一个强大的工具,但是要将其正确应用却比较困难。未能正确实现
项目调优作为一名工程师,项目调优这事,是必须得熟练掌握的事情。在SpringBoot项目中,调优主要通过配置文件和配置JVM的参数的方式进行。在这边有一篇比较好的文章,推荐给大家!server.tomcat.max-connections=0 # Maxi
0 关注 0 粉丝 0 动态
Copyright © 2013 - 2019 Ancii.com
京ICP备18063983号-5 京公网安备11010802014868号